QUESTION: Hi. I'm wanting to buy a large slow cooker that doesn't cook too fast/burn food. Which one do you suggest?

kateast3 asks (10 months ago)
I was given a beautiful, oval, red crock pot a couple Christmases ago; it cooks way too fast. Unusable.

Answers


Robert answers (10 months ago)

Crockpots just aren't made the way they used to be. They are easier to clean and more portable, but for true slow cooking the lightweight models of today just send the heat through the food way too fast.

Having said that, I have a Rival 3.5 Quart cooker that is built pretty solid and does a good job of not burning the food on the bottom. You may also want to think about investing in some crockpot liners as well to help keep the food off the bottom directly -- helps with cleanup and helps with foods that tend to like to stick.
